Twelve UIC Student-Athletes Earn 2003 Horizon League Spring All-Academic Team Honors
June 19, 2003
Chicago, Ill. - The University of Illinois at Chicago placed 12 student-athletes on the 2003 Spring Academic All-Horizon League Teams, which were released on Thursday morning. The 12 student athletes represent five sports, including baseball, softball, men's tennis, women's tennis and men's track and field. The UIC men's tennis team, which was the UIC Academic Team of the Year, had four representatives on the all-academic men's tennis squad with Nick Bodmer (Psychology), Neil Ahluwalia (Biology), Amol Desai (Psychology) and Ken Howrey (Business) being honored. The Flames placed three members on the women's tennis all-academic team in Nicole Derouin (Accounting), Zorica Malesevic (Finance) and Zvjezdana Malesevic (Economics) while baseball - Weber Bowen (Finance), Ryan Martin (Liberal Arts) - and men's track and field - Jon White (Accounting), Rich Daubert (Engineering) had two UIC athletes each of their respective squads. Cameron Astiazaran (Criminal Justice) represented UIC on the Horizon League All-Academic Softball Team. The Spring Academic All-Horizon League Teams are selected by the Horizon League Sports Information Directors and Faculty Athletic Representatives. Nominees must meet the following criteria: 1) a cumulative grade point average (G.P.A.) of 3.25 or better on a 4.00 scale; 2) have completed at least three semesters at the same institution; and 3) be a starter or significant contributor in a League-sponsored sport.
Butler led the League with 22 academic honorees. UIC (12), Loyola (11) and UW-Milwaukee (10) also landed double-digit selections followed by Youngstown State (9), Detroit (8), Wright State (6), UW-Green Bay (3) and Cleveland State (1).
